读书人

数据库要设置distinct吗解决办法

发布时间: 2012-06-14 16:00:31 作者: rapoo

数据库要设置distinct吗
还是让上层程序进行唯一性判断后插入,设置dinstinct在数据量大的时候性能好吗?

[解决办法]
可以在表设置主键或者唯一索引,然后在程序判断不重复的才插入,否则会报错

主键或者唯一索引主要从业务逻辑出发考虑,业务逻辑需要,就不要管性能了

读书人网 >SQL Server

热点推荐